Solar module glass can withstand temperature
In general, tempered solar glass can withstand temperatures ranging from -40°C to 200°C (-40°F to 392°F). It is typically made of low-iron tempered glass, which offers high transparency, excellent mechanical strength, and good resistance to environmental factors. For an entrepreneur considering a solar module factory in Cyprus, the island presents a compelling opportunity. With solar irradiation levels among the highest in Europe, averaging between 1,750 and 2,000 kWh/m² annually, the island has an abundance of the fundamental resource for solar power.
